Student Loan Reimbursement Program Rolls Out in January

December 13, 2024

Starting January 1, Connecticut college students will be able to benefit from a bill we passed to alleviate student loan debt. The reimbursement program, led by House Democrats and the first of its kind in the nation, provides up to $5,000/year for up to four years (up to $20,000) in loan forgiveness. Six million dollars has been allocated in the current budget cycle and will be awarded on a first-come, first-served basis.

Funding for CT Rail Projects

November 25, 2024

Connecticut is ready to improve its railways after receiving approximately $291 million from the federal government. The money comes from President Biden’s Bipartisan Infrastructure Law. Additionally, the Connecticut Department of Transportation will provide $120 million, and Amtrak will contribute $11.7 million to a number of rail projects across the state.
